WIF Price Prediction: Dead Cat Bounce or Smart Money Trap Below $0.16?

The Immediate Setup

WIF is trading at $0.15 on July 23, 2026, and the tape looks like a patient flatlining. The +1.32% daily gain is noise — with Binance spot volume barely scratching $825K in 24 hours, this is a market where even a moderately sized order moves price. That isn’t just thin liquidity; it’s complete retail disengagement from a coin that was once a cultural phenomenon.

What makes this moment tradeable rather than ignorable is the structure of exhaustion visible across the chart. Momentum has flatlined — neither sellers nor buyers are committing, and the MACD histogram sitting at exactly zero is the market’s way of holding its breath. The Bollinger Band setup places WIF below its midline at $0.16, with the lower band at $0.14 acting as a gravitational pull. A coin drifting below its own 20-day average with shrinking volume isn’t building a base — it’s decaying, unless something fundamentally disrupts the tape. Key Levels Exposed

The $0.16 zone is the most important number on this chart, and it’s not a coincidence — the SMA 20, SMA 50, and EMA 26 all converge there, creating a dense overhead supply wall. Every bounce toward that level carries the weight of months’ worth of trapped buyers looking to exit at break-even. Until WIF closes above $0.16 on meaningful volume — and by meaningful I mean at least double today’s pace — every rally is a distribution event, not a breakout.

The SMA 200 sitting at $0.21 is almost irrelevant in the near term; it’s a long-term scar of where this token used to trade, not where it’s going in the next week. Focus on the immediate battlefield.

On the downside, the $0.15 pivot is soft. It’s a psychological round number with no serious structural backing. Real demand, where large buyers have historically shown up, clusters near the lower Bollinger Band at $0.14. That’s your true floor in the current regime. The daily ATR of $0.01 means a single bad session erases that cushion entirely — in percentage terms, we’re talking about a 6-7% move within one candle’s range, which is entirely achievable on any negative catalyst.

Actionable Trade Strategy

Two scenarios. One price to watch.

Bull case — 60% probability near-term: The smart money long positioning holds, taker buying persists, and WIF grinds along $0.15 for 24–48 hours while the Stochastic %K completes its cross above %D. The trigger for a long entry is a daily close above $0.16 with spot volume exceeding $1.5M on Binance — anything less is a bull trap. On confirmation, first target is $0.17 (upper Bollinger Band), with a secondary target of $0.19–$0.20 over two weeks. Entry zone: $0.148–$0.152. Hard stop: daily close below $0.140.

Bear case — 40% probability near-term: The $0.15 pivot fails under continued volume drought and WIF slides to test the lower Bollinger Band at $0.14 within 48 hours. Below $0.14 on a closing basis, the CoinCodex $0.12 year-end call becomes the operative roadmap, not the outlier. Shorts play a retest of $0.155–$0.157 from below after a confirmed breakdown, with a tight stop at $0.162 and a target at $0.13.

The critical insight here is sizing discipline. With $825K in daily spot volume, this is not a market where you swing size. A $50K position is already market-moving. Treat it accordingly — scale in, keep stops hard, and resist the urge to average down into a coin with no near-term catalyst on the calendar.
